Free Food Service by Rich Man!!
Once Seth (a Rich man) started a free food service place for the poor. The Spirit of charity was less in him but still, he did charity because he wanted society to praise him as a generous person.
He had a wholesale business. At end of the month, whatever grains were left which were not good to be sold were sent to that place to be used to make flour for making chapatis, in name of charity.
Often chapatis made of rotten flour were available to the hungry in food service provided by the rich man.
Soon, the rich man's son got married. The daughter-in-law came home. She was very polite, pious, and considerate.
When she came to know about the material sent to the food service place, she felt very sad as she knew it was wrong to give poor quality food in name of charity.
The rich man had lots of servants but still, the daughter-in-law decided to take all responsibility for preparing food for herself.
On the very first day, she made chapatis using the same flour which was used at the place of free food service.
When Seth sat down to eat, she served him those chapatis along with food on his plate. Seeing thick chapati, Seth was surprised and out of curiosity, he took a bite of chapati and ate it.
As soon as he chewed that, he spit it out and said, "We have so much fresh flour in our house to make chapati.. then why did you use such rotten flour to make chapati.
The daughter-in-law replied, "Father, this is the flour I bought from after world."
Seth was confused and said, "I don't understand.."
The daughter-in-law replied, "Father! Whatever charity we did in the previous life, we are now eating the same and whatever we do in this life, we will get it, hereafter.
At our free food service place, chapatis made of this flour are given to the poor. When you leave this world, you will have to live on chapati made of this flour only.
That's why I thought that if you get a practice of eating it from now on, then there will be less suffering in the afterlife."
The rich man realized his mistake. He apologized to his daughter-in-law and got the rotten flour thrown away on the same day.
Since then, poor and hungry people started getting chapati made from fresh flour.

Moral: While donating, there should not be a feeling that people should praise you, give applause. Donations should be made with the spirit to help others. There is a saying that - Donation should be so secret that while giving, even your other hand does not know.
